Dietitian Evelyn Tribole shows how to make chips and dips that are low in fat content yet taste just as good as the originals.

Wonton Crisps

Ingredients:

nonstick cooking spray
30 wonton wrappers
1/4 cup Parmesan cheese

Preparation:

Spray a cookie sheet with nonstick spray. Cut wontons in half to form a triangle. Place on cookie sheet, making sure not to overlap, then spray with cooking spray for a crisp finished product. Sprinkle with cheese. Bake in a 350-oven for six to eight minutes.

Homemade Tortilla Chips

Cut corn tortillas into triangles. Spray a cookie sheet with nonstick spray. Place triangles in a single layer on cookie sheet and coat with nonstick spray, then sprinkle with salt. Bake at 400 for six to eight minutes.

Reduced-Fat Avocado Dip
(has half the fat and calories of traditional guacamole)

Ingredients:

1 cup water
1/2 cup green split peas
1 chili pepper
1 tsp. white vinegar
2 tsp. lemon juice
1 green chili pepper, chopped
1/2 tsp. salt
pepper to taste
1 cup chopped green onion
3/4 cup cilantro
2 mashed avocados, very ripe

Preparation:

Bring the water to a boil and add peas. Cook for 40 minutes. Soak chopped peppers in vinegar and add to peas when cooked. Puree mixture in blender and turn out into a bowl. Add lemon juice, chopped green chili, salt, pepper, onion and cilantro. Mix. Fold in mashed avocado.

Green Chili Bean Dip

Ingredients:

one 16-oz. can fat-free refried beans
one 7-oz. can green chilies, chopped
1/2 cup reduced-fat cheese

Preparation:

Combine beans and chilies in a microwavable bowl. Sprinkle with cheese and heat through in microwave. Serve with baked chips.
